The IEEE International Conference on Cyber Humanities will take place from 8 to 10 September 2025 in Florence. The event will focus on the intersection of technology with the social sciences and humanities, including disciplines such as arts, history, archaeology, linguistics, and libraries. Key topics will include data management and preservation, cybersecurity, digitization of cultural heritage, data analysis and reuse, and the societal impact of data. The conference will offer opportunities to present research, share innovations, and foster collaboration among researchers, institutions, and technology partners. The program will also feature specialized workshops, including collaborations with initiatives such as DARIAH and CLARIN.

The deadline for paper submissions is 18 May 2025.

The early-bird registration deadline has been extended to 2 June 2025.
